Bucknell Places League-Most on Patriot League Men's Track and Field Academic Honor Roll
July 11, 2007 LEWISBURG, Pa. - Thirty-eight members of the Bucknell men's track and field team were named to Patriot League Academic Honor Roll, the league office announced on Wednesday. The Bison total was the highest of any PL institution as Holy Cross followed with 20 student-athletes making the list. To be eligible for the Academic Honor Roll, a student-athlete must earn a 3.20 grade-point average in the spring semester and be awarded a varsity letter. Among the honor roll members for the Orange and Blue was 2007 graduate Joshua Kaehler (Hanover, Pa./South Western), who was named the Patriot League Men's Outdoor Track and Field Scholar-Athlete of the Year. In addition, his classmate, Robert Haferd (Wadsworth, Ohio/Archbishop Hoban), rising-sophomore Jason Inzana (Birdsboro, Pa./Daniel Boone) and rising-senior David Mante (Warwick, N.Y./Warwick Valley) were three of just eight student-athletes on the honor roll who posted perfect 4.0 GPAs this spring. Back in April, Mante was voted the 2007 Patriot League Men's Indoor Track and Field Scholar-Athlete of the Year. He and Kaehler, both civil and environmental engineering majors, represented the Bison on the 2007 ESPN The Magazine Academic All-District II First Team, as well. Elsewhere around the league behind Bucknell and Holy Cross, Army had 19 honor roll selections, while Lafayette had 13, Navy and Lehigh 11, American nine and Colgate five.
